COMMON QUESTIONS

Questions manufacturers ask.

Does ClearRivet replace food traceability or quality systems?

No. ClearRivet focuses on production monitoring, machine visibility, downtime, output and OEE. Specialist traceability, HACCP, laboratory or quality-management requirements should remain in the appropriate systems.

Can it monitor mixed-age equipment?

ClearRivet is designed around several machine-data paths, including PLC/protocol connectivity and suitable machine signals. Each machine connection should be validated during commissioning.
